During Christmas dinner with her family, he faces mockery but proves his worth and finds love.

They hooked me with a short clip, but I kept watching because I couldn't believe how bad it is. A middle school rendition of Secret Garden would blow the writing and acting out of the water. If this wasn't written by an actual crazy billionaire who only knew about the concept of a movie I would be shocked. No one talks or acts like a human or seems to do normal human activities at any time and somehow the whole thing was in portrait mode. Honest to heck it feels like a grade school power fantasy fan fic that somehow got enough money together to make a film. Honestly one star is being generous.
The only reason I watched the entire movie was because I wanted to know how bad it could get. The story started out as mildly interesting but soon descended into absurdity. The writing is amateurish at best. I will give credit to the actors for trying to make the best of a horrible movie. I appreciate their commitment. Not even the greatest actors in history could make this movie into anything good. For many actors, you take what work you can get, but it's hard to make movie magic when the characters are written to be void of any sort of depth or are so contradictory. If you want a perfect case study of lame plot development, this is one to watch.
I watched the whole thing, it was weirdly compelling. But. Oh. My. God. The writing was truly terrible, more holes in the plot than Swiss cheese. The acting is not much better from most of the cast, although the two leads were pretty good. Honestly just so bad that you can't turn away. The ending is both predictable and unpredictable, in that you expect the main outcome from very early on, but real people just don't behave like this! Also a bunch of people just disappeared so there are loose ends..
Go, watch it! Expect it to be rubbish and you will not be disappointed. Also, enjoy Drew Ater's fabulous cheekbones.
